Transcribed Image Text:In a driver-side "star" scoring system for crash-testing new cars each crash-tested car is given a rating ranging from one star to five stars; the more stars in the rating, the better is the level of crash protection in a head-on collision. A summary of the driver-side star ratings for the 98 cars is reproduced in the tablė. Assume that 1 of the 98 cars is selected at random, and let x equal the number of stars in the car's driver- side star rating. Find p E(x) for this distribution and interpret the result practically.
